Axios: Defining “Life-Threatening” Can Be Tricky In Abortion Law Exceptions

While most state abortion bans include some sort of exception when the life of the mother is at risk, it will fall to doctors to prove whether a patient qualifies in an emergency, or possibly face charges. Every case is unique — and the murky wording of some of the laws could create confusion and put pregnant women’s lives at risk, experts say. “What these laws do is they place physicians in an untenable position not knowing that if they serve the medical interests of their patients, whether they’ll be subject to criminal liability,” Lawrence Gostin, a law professor at Georgetown University, told Axios.
